Chia seeds have gained immense popularity in the last decade with doctors and nutritionists recommending chia seeds in smoothies, shakes, oatmeal and more. Chia seeds are loaded with healthy nutrients and minerals including polyunsaturated and monounsaturated fats. Chia seeds are also a good source of omega 3 and 6 fatty acids. The nutritional value of chia seeds tempts us to include them in our diet.

However, chia seeds may not suit everyone. A rare incident of a man dying after consuming chia seeds left people baffled on the internet. The man has slugged down water after eating chia seeds, which absorbed water and expanded, choking his food pipe.

Chia seeds aid in digestion to weight loss. But people should always be cautious of the potential harm it can pose if they have an allergy or some other health illness.

Who Should Not Eat Chia Seeds

Let's uncover the possible harm chia seeds may cause to some people and learn who should not eat chia seeds.

Allergies

There have been incidents of people complaining of getting allergy like symptoms after eating chia seeds. It's possible for some people to be chia seeds intolerant. It's unusual but it's true. Symptoms like skin rashes, coughing, breathing difficulty, vomiting and hives may occur if you are allergic to chia seeds. In this case, urgent medical attention is required.

Diabetes

Chia seeds help regulate blood sugar levels in the body. They help maintain a constant sugar level, however, if you are already diabetic and on medications, you consult your doctor before adding chia seeds to your diet. Eating chia seeds regularly can cause a drop in your blood sugar which may worsen your health.

High Blood Pressure

People with hypertension should take precautions before eating chia seeds regularly. Chia seeds can interrupt blood pressure as they are suggested for people with hypertension to regulate their BP. However, it may cause low blood pressure if taken regularly. It is highly advised to consult your doctor and see if chia seeds will work for you or not.

Digestive Issues

Chia seeds are loaded with fiber which makes them a good food choice for people with constipation and other stomach related problems. However, consuming chia seeds in huge amounts can cause indigestion because of excessive fiber intake. When there's an excess of fiber in the body, it may cause bloating, gas or abdominal pain.

Anything taken in excess will show its side effects. This is why it is advised to consume chia seeds in moderate amounts to escape any possible risk of health problems. We also suggest you take medical advice before consuming chia seeds if you are on medication or have the above-mentioned health issues. Your doctor will tell you how many chia seeds you can consume a day and how you can include them in your diet.
